3. Ness Digital Engineering

Ness Digital Engineering is the kind of partner you bring in when the problem spans strategy, architecture, build, and run. That full-lifecycle framing matters because many custom software failures start when the design team disappears before the operating team has a stable system to manage. Ness publicly positions itself across cloud engineering, data and analytics, AI and ML, experience design, and Salesforce, with a local Israeli unit that adds UX, advanced development, and managed services. The main site is Ness.

The practical strength here is multidisciplinary delivery. If your product touches data modernization, service workflows, and customer experience at the same time, Ness can mobilize a broader team than a small boutique usually can. That's attractive for enterprises that don't want to coordinate several specialist vendors, and it's especially useful when ongoing operations are part of the scope from day one.

The trade-off is weight. Enterprise-oriented firms often bring excellent structure, but they may be too heavy for an early-stage startup that needs one small squad making fast product calls. If the project is still changing week to week, the overhead of a large delivery organization can slow the work down. If the system is mission-critical, though, that same structure can reduce chaos.

For buyers in Israel, local alignment matters. Teams can collaborate closely on UX, architecture, and managed operations without forcing every question into a remote-only cadence. 6. 500Tech

500Tech stands out because it is unapologetically focused on front-end engineering. That narrow focus is a strength if your real pain is a complex client-side experience, a React or Angular rewrite, or a mobile interface that needs to feel fast and coherent. Their website is 500Tech, and the firm also offers engineering training, which is useful for teams that want to strengthen their own developers instead of outsourcing every decision.

This is the kind of shop you call when the browser is the product. Front-end work gets underestimated all the time, but difficult UI systems are where performance, state management, and maintainability show up immediately. A team that knows how to keep client-side code clean can prevent the “everything works in staging, but the UI is brittle in production” problem that sinks a lot of ambitious builds.

The trade-off is scope. If you need backend, infrastructure, data, and QA all under one umbrella, 500Tech is not the obvious one-stop answer. It is a boutique, and boutiques have capacity limits. Planning matters, especially if you want their strongest people involved early and you need a delivery model that stays focused rather than broad.

Best use cases

500Tech works best for React, Angular, and React Native programs where UI quality and code quality are core risks. It also makes sense when an internal team wants to modernize its practices through training rather than replacing its developers.

  • Choose 500Tech if: the front end is your bottleneck, performance matters, and you want a product-grade UI team.
  • Avoid it if: you need a broad systems integrator or a giant delivery bench.
  • Look for: explicit guidance on testing, component architecture, and developer experience.

Making Your Final Decision Key Questions to Ask

Once you have a shortlist, the deciding factor is rarely the logo wall. It's whether the team can explain how they'll keep your system healthy after the first release. Ask how they run architectural reviews, how they handle technical debt, what their testing and observability standards look like, and how they respond when a dependency breaks in production. If the answers stay vague, the project risk is already showing.

The best conversations are specific. Ask for a reference from a project with similar scale, integration complexity, and operating constraints. Then ask who staffed it, how decisions were documented, and what changed once the software went live. That tells you more than a polished case study ever will.

You should also pressure-test support boundaries. Who handles incidents, who owns the database, who updates infrastructure, and what happens when priorities change midstream? In custom software, the handoff isn't the end of the relationship. It's when the quality of the relationship starts to matter.
